Japan Foundation Grant Program for Japanese Studies Projects 2018

Publish Date: Oct 13, 2017

Deadline: Dec 01, 2017

3 Grant Program for Japanese Studies Projects

This program is designed to promote Japanese studies overseas by providing grants toward various Japanese studies projects implemented by overseas organizations.

Eligibility 

Overseas non-profit organizations such as academic institutions from university level upwards or research institutions that are implementing Japanese studies activities.

Eligible Projects

Projects must fall into any of the following four categories: (1) Research or conference on Japan; study or training in Japan; or publication that promotes and contributes to the development of Japanese studies; (2) Inviting scholars or researchers from Japan or third countries to deliver lectures on Japan; (3) Purchase of books and materials on Japanese studies; (4) Other relevant projects which would further promote and expand the horizon of Japanese studies. *Commercial activities, arts and cultural activities, activities in support of specific doctrines or claims, and so forth are not eligible for this program

Projects must be implemented and completed between April 1, 2018 and March 31, 2019.

Grant Coverage

Part of the following expenses:

(1) Travel expenses (international airfares and other transportation expenses, daily allowances and accommodation fees);

(2) Honoraria (for lecturers, collaborators, interpreters, etc.);

(3) Meeting expenses (for venues, equipments, etc.);

(4) Other expenses (for printing, materials, etc.).

Selection Policy

(1) See p. 3 for the selection policy common to all programs.

(2) Applications will be selected by comprehensively assessing the projects, including its contents, viability, relevance, efficiency, etc. The Japan Foundation also takes into account the regional and national distribution of its funding, and appropriates the distribution if need be.

(3) Lower priority will be given to the projects based on existing partnerships, such as agreements between universities and sister institution relationships
